140 Government Service Applications in China are Using Blockchain or DLT for Data Sharing, Managing Digital Services, Other Use Cases

The Chinese government released its very first blockchain or distributed ledger tech (DLT) application blueprint for managing government services. As noted in the blueprint documents, 140 government service applications are using some type of blockchain technology. Pohang University of Science and Technology in South Korea to Issue Digital Diplomas Managed by Blockchain-based Platform

The Pohang University of Science and Technology (POSTECH) in South Korea is planning to issue diplomas and certificates that are stored and managed on a blockchain-based platform.
